For EMH at MGM, definitely take the bus. Parking for the MK can also be a pain, since you still have to take a ferry or monorail to the MK. The busses will drop you off at the gate. We had a bad experience waiting for Pop busses after MK close in July, but it was on a Friday night during a busier time of the year. (If you want to drive to the MK, get a PS for dinner at the Contemporary and park there. Dinner parking passes are only for 2-3 hours, but if they are not at capacity, they may not enforce the time limit.)

Rental cars are probably best for going to a water park, another resort or offsite.
